Crankshaft Overview






Crankshaft Overview

Secure the engine to the assembly stand using engine and transmission holder (VAS 6095) when performing repair work. Refer to => [ Engine, Securing to Assembly Stand ] Engine, Securing to Assembly Stand.






1 Cylinder Block

If the cylinder block is being replaced, then the bearing shells must be allocated again. Refer to => [ Crankshaft Bearing Shell, Allocating ] Service and Repair.

2 Bearing Shell, for the Cylinder Block

With a lubricating groove.

Do not interchange used bearing shells (mark them).

Crankshaft bearing shells, allocating. Refer to => [ Crankshaft Bearing Shell, Allocating ] Service and Repair.

3 Crankshaft

After removal, place in such a way it does not rest on the sensor wheel - item 8 - and damage it.

If the crankshaft is being replaced, then the bearing shells must be allocated to the bearing cap. Refer to => [ Crankshaft Bearing Shell, Allocating ] Service and Repair.

Measuring axial clearance, refer to => [ Crankshaft, Measuring Axial Play ] Crankshaft, Measuring Axial Play.

Measuring radial clearance, refer to => [ Crankshaft, Measuring Radial Play ] Crankshaft, Measuring Radial Play.

Do not turn crankshaft when measuring radial play.

Crankshaft dimensions, refer to => [ Crankshaft Dimensions ] Specifications.

Removing and installing, refer to => [ Sensor Wheel ] Service and Repair.

4 Bearing Shell

Without a lubricating groove.

Do not interchange used bearing shells (mark them).

Crankshaft bearing shell, allocating. Refer to => [ Crankshaft Bearing Shell, Allocating ] Service and Repair.

5 Bolt

Observe the tightening sequence => [ Crankshaft Bearing Cap Bolt Tightening
Sequence and Specification ].

Always replace

6 Bearing Cap

Bearing cap 1: belt pulley side.

Retaining tabs on the bearing shells and cylinder block/bearing caps must align above one another.

7 Screw

10 Nm + 90 degrees (1/4) additional turn.

Always replace

Replace the sensor wheel every time the bolts are loosened. Refer to => [ Sensor Wheel ] Service and Repair.

8 Sensor Wheel

For the engine speed sensor (G28).

Only possible to install in one position - Bores are offset.

Replace the sensor wheel every time the bolts are loosened.

Removing and installing, refer to => [ Sensor Wheel ] Service and Repair.

9 Thrust Washers

For bearing 3

10 Bolt

Observe the tightening sequence => [ Crankshaft Bearing Cap Bolt Tightening
Sequence and Specification ].

Always replace

Crankshaft Bearing Cap Bolt Tightening Sequence and Specification





- Tighten the crankshaft bearing cap bolts in sequence - 1 through 5 -:

1. Tighten the bolts - 1 through 10 - and - arrows - by hand.

2. Tighten the bolts - 1 through 10 - to 65 Nm.

3. Tighten the bolts - 1 through 10 - an additional 90 degrees using a ratchet.

4. Tighten the bolts - arrows - to 20 Nm.

5. Tighten the bolts - arrows - an additional 90 degrees using a ratchet.
